Environmental control of an aquarium
First Claim
1. Apparatus for the control of the light cycle, temperature, feed and circulation of an aquarium filled with water said water having a surface, comprising:
- (a) microprocessor means having at least a plurality of control input means and a plurality of control output means;
(b) keyboard means for entering a plurality of functions selectively to each of said plurality of control input means;
(c) means for measuring the temperature of said water coupled to one of said plurality of control input means;
(d) temperature control means positioned so as to change the temperature, said temperature control means having an input coupled to one of said plurality of control output means;
(e) means in said microprocessor for accepting selected temperature data inputted from said keyboard means and comparing said data with said measured temperature and outputting a signal to a control means to control current to said temperature control means until said data and said measured temperature are substantially identical;
(f) timing means coupled to one of said plurality of control input means of said microprocessor means;
(g) light means coupled to one of said plurality of control output means of said microprocessor means, said light means positioned in a manner to illuminate said aquarium filled with water;
(h) means for inputting data from said keyboard means to said microprocessor means in a manner to turn on or turn off said light means in accordance with said inputted data;
(i) dispenser means mounted above the surface of said water, and coupled to a control output of said microprocessor means, said dispenser means timed by input from said keyboard means to said microprocessor means in a manner to selectively dispense onto the surface of said water at predetermined time periods; and
(j) pump means coupled to a control output of said microprocessor means, and means for operating said pump means over a predetermined time period from data inputted from said keyboard means to said microprocessor.

Abstract
Apparatus for controlling the environment of a tank adapted to be filled with water where the tank includes a plurality of control apparatus. The invention specifically utilizes a microprocessor having a plurality of control signal inputs and a plurality of control signal outputs. Apparatus is provided for coupling each of the control signal outputs to each of the plurality of control apparatus. A program device is coupled to the microprocessor signal input such that data can be entered for the control of each of the plurality of control signal outputs and a timing apparatus is likewise coupled to one of the plurality of signal inputs in a manner to allow the microprocessor to calculate the time of day such that data entered by the program device will selectively control the function of each of the control apparatus as necessary to maintain the environment within the limits set by the operator.
